Our story

Do the trial, error, and research. Then share what works.

Baha Outdoors grew from a lifetime in the woods and on the water into a place for practical education, honest entertainment, and the stories that connect outdoors people.

The goal is simple: show the full adventure, including the preparation and the mistakes, so first-timers and experienced hunters alike can take something useful into their next trip.

Founder · Hunter · Angler

Raised between Wisconsin and Michigan.

Cody was fishing before he could walk and joined his father and grandfather in the woods as soon as he could wear boots. Inland lakes, rivers, the Great Lakes, small game, and Michigan whitetails shaped a lifelong connection to the outdoors.

College at Michigan Tech put him close to the family hunting camp in the Upper Peninsula, where he spent time hunting, teaching friends, and turning successful days into meals at camp.

Today, Cody manages the woods and stocked pond around his lower Michigan home, shares western and Midwest adventures, and looks forward to passing those traditions to his daughter.

Angler · New Hunter · Crew Member

From Durban to Michigan’s wild places.

Alex grew up in Durban, South Africa, where friends gave him the “Zulu” nickname after hearing him speak the language fluently. Sports, the beach, and an international path eventually brought him to Michigan.

He met Cody while working at Michigan Tech. Their friendship rekindled Alex’s love of fishing and opened the door to hunting, with years of time on Lake Bodi and new seasons learning in the field.

Now living in lower Michigan with his wife and son, Alex brings a first-time hunter’s perspective and a lifelong angler’s enthusiasm to the Baha Crew.

Whitetail Veteran · Firearms Specialist · Maker

Wisconsin roots. A mind built to improve.

Bubba and Cody became close friends in college, building the kind of friendship that carried naturally from campus to deer camp. A Wisconsin native and veteran whitetail hunter, Bubba brings years of proven field experience.

He is the person the crew trusts when firearms questions get technical. His knowledge spans rifles, setups, performance, and the small details that make gear work better.

That same mindset drives his talent for design and manufacturing. Bubba is always sketching, building, testing, or finding a smarter way to improve a piece of gear.
